Conquering the Sea

Saltwater fishing offers a thrilling experience unlike any other. The vast expanse of the ocean holds abundant treasures, from giant marlin to delicate shrimp. To successfully reel in these prizes, you'll need a arsenal of tactics and a deep knowledge of the marine world.   • Target your prey: Different species inhabit diverse depths and prefer specific baits. Research your desired catch's domain and their feeding habits to increase your odds of success.
  • Throw with precision: A well-placed cast can make all the difference. Consider the tide and aim for areas where fish are likely to linger.
  • Set your line firmly: When you feel a bite, don't hesitate. A swift and decisive strike will secure the catch. Be prepared for a fierce struggle as the fish fights to escape.

Retrieve with patience: Once hooked, don't rush the process. Reel steadily and keep tension on the line to prevent the fish from escaping. Remember that saltwater fish can be powerful, so brace yourself for a workout!

Conquering Lure Fishing for Trophy Bass

Unlocking the secrets to landing a trophy bass isn't just about expertise. It demands an in-depth understanding of their behavior and a mastery over lure selection and presentation. These elusive giants are drawn to lures that mimic their natural prey, triggering aggressive strikes.

A well-designed lure can create appeal for these powerful predators, enticing them to strike with force. To become a true master of lure fishing, you need to understand the water's conditions, fish behavior, and the specific needs of your target species.

Experimenting with different lure types and retrieve methods is crucial for discovering what works best in any given situation. By honing your skills and knowledge, you can consistently put yourself in a position to land that trophy bass of a lifetime.

Harnessing the Power of Live Bait

When it comes to angling for success, live bait can prove itself as a powerful tool. Its realistic movements and organic scent entice fish like no imitated option can. Skilled anglers know that the suitable live bait can make all the impact in a fishing trip, prompting to bigger catches and a more fulfilling experience. From wiggly worms to wriggling minnows, there's a selection of live bait options to cater various fishing needs and target species.

  • Still, it's essential to choose live bait wisely and handle it with care to ensure its success.
  • Evaluate factors like the kind of fish you're targeting, the water conditions, and your fishing area when making your selection.
  • By a little expertise and the right live bait, you can maximize your chances of landing that big one.
